推送和拉取Helm Chart
更新時間 2025-03-11 10:20:29
最近更新時間: 2025-03-11 10:20:29
分享文章
本節介紹了推送和拉取Helm Chart的用戶指南。
概述
本文介紹使用helm推送和拉取Chart的方法。
使用helm推送和拉取Chart
1. 需要使用Helm 3.7及以上客戶端版本推送和拉取Chart。對于Helm 3.7版本,需要在環境變量中設置HELM_EXPERIMENTAL_OCI以啟用OCI試驗性支持:
export HELM_EXPERIMENTAL_OCI=1對于Helm 3.8及以上版本無需進行此設置
2. 登錄容器鏡像服務實例
helm registry login -u tester test-registry-huadong1.crs.daliqc.cn登錄的用戶名和密碼為開通實例時設置的用戶名和密碼,如果忘記密碼,可以在訪問憑證頁面重置密碼。
3. 創建Chart并制作壓縮包
helm create test
tar -zcvf test.tgz test4. 推送 Chart
helm push test.tgz oci://test-registry-huadong1.crs.daliqc.cn/testChart5. 拉取Chart
helm pull oci://test-registry-huadong1.crs.daliqc.cn/testChart/test --version <版本號>6.解壓壓縮包
tar -xzvf test-<版本號>.tgz